CU239
CU239 is a potent and competitive non-retinoic acid inhibitor of RPE65 with an IC50 for RPE65 isomerase (11-cis retinal) of 6 μM. CCU239 exhibits delayed chromophore regeneration after light bleach, and conferrs a partial protection of the retina against injury from high intensity light. CU239 can be used for the study of retinal degeneration[1].
